In May 2019, the house was officially inaugurated, becoming
a pride of local officials and people as well as the country’s finance sector
and remembering the merits of President Ho Chi Minh, the family of bourgeois Do
Dinh Thien and revolutionary contributors during the first days of laying
foundation for the national finance sector. It is the place where the 100 VND
bill, called the "green buffalo”, was born. With an extremely important
historical mission, the bill contributed to the currency fight against the
enemy to protect national independence and becoming a weapon on the economic,
financial and monetary fronts. The factory has become a pride of the revolutionary
tradition, the sense of self-reliance, resilience and patriotism.
The first money printing factory of the Vietnamese
revolutionary administration (1946-1947) was chosen by the Government, the
Finance Ministry and President Ho Chi Minh to be placed at Chi Ne plantation.
It was recognised as the national relic site by the Ministry of Culture, Sports
and Tourism. The money printing factory – Chi Ne plantation was a stopover of
President Ho Chi Minh during his working trips.
